About the Company

Our client is a specialist in Digital Infrastructure - developer, owner, and operator of critical Data Centre environments to leading technology companies, utilizing proprietary design and expertise to engineer solutions that meet the bespoke requirements of some of the world's largest technology companies.

With a core design principle that prioritizes environmental sustainability, our client aims to bring together world-class data centre engineering design with renewable energy solutions that responsibly meet the growing demands of the digital world.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Support the team in ensuring effectiveness and consistency in application of internal policies and procedures for construction contracts and consultancy service agreements.
  • Support project team on contract matters, procurement strategy and tendering procedures.
  • Engage and liaise with external consultants, contractors, and suppliers including managing a registry of these approved external providers.
  • Advise project team on construction costs, tender indices, market trends, benchmarking, value engineering and construction related cost risks.
  • Maintain development cost database and provide regular cost reports.
  • Support the team in using financial indicators, trends and models, identify opportunities for cost savings.
  • Execute procurement of provisional sum items for projects.
